Meet Freddie! He's a tiny doll-sized teddy bear - perfect for snuggling up with any of the Dress Up Bunch dolls.

Freddie is all hand-sewn. That makes him a perfect little project for carrying around in your purse so you can do a little stitching anywhere you need to wait: dentist office, scout meetings, soccer practice - you know what I'm talking about. :-)

    Size

    He's about 5 inches tall, an excellent size for hugging - if you're a doll. :-) Look how cute he is in the photos, snuggled up with his doll and softie friends! He's a good size for American Girl dolls too. He'd also make a nice Christmas tree ornament or gift topper - just add a hanging loop.

    Difficulty

    Easy! You're going to love this one!  Freddie uses just two super simple stitches to make - whipstitch and backstitch. Those stitches are so easy I teach them to kids as young as six. Seriously - cutting the pieces out is harder than sewing this guy up. You can do it! :-)

    What You Need+-

    You'll need. . .

    • 1/2 sheet wool felt for the body (I used Tahitian Sunset)
    • scraps of wool felt for the nose and belly (I used Black and Copper)
    • black embroidery thread for the face
    • matching embroidery thread for the felt
    • polyester fiberfill (I love Fairfield brand Soft Touch Poly­fil Supreme)

      You might also want. . .

      • freezer paper (optional - but I love being able to skip the tedious tracing)
      • embroidery needle
